The evolution of mobile operating systems can be traced back to the early 1990s when companies like Palm introduced the first handheld devices. Palm OS, launched in 1996, was a revolutionary platform that allowed users to manage personal information efficiently on a compact device. Its simplicity and user-friendly interface made it a pioneer in the mobile space. As mobile technology progressed, other systems began to emerge, notably Microsoft’s Windows CE in 1996 and Symbian OS in 1997, both of which aimed to optimize the experience on mobile devices. These early contenders set the groundwork for more sophisticated operating systems that would follow, influencing the direction of mobile computing.
As we moved into the 2000s, the arrival of smartphones marked a significant transformation in mobile operating systems. The launch of Apple's iPhone in 2007 introduced iOS, which focused heavily on user experience and app ecosystems. In response, Google released Android in 2008, aiming to create an open-source platform that would revolutionize how users interacted with their devices. This led to fierce competition between iOS and Android, stirring innovation in features, applications, and design. The shift from Palm’s simplistic environment to these advanced operating systems reflected a greater demand for connectivity and functionality, setting the stage for the mobile-first world we navigate today.

The rise of Android has undeniably transformed the mobile landscape, making it one of the most influential operating systems in the world. Launched in 2008, Android was designed to be open-source, allowing developers and manufacturers the flexibility to create a wide range of devices tailored for different markets. This adaptability led to the rapid growth of Android devices, offering consumers diverse options from budget smartphones to high-end flagship models. According to recent statistics, Android now powers over 70% of the global smartphone market, illustrating its dominance and widespread acceptance.
Furthermore, the impact of Android extends beyond just smartphone usage; it has revolutionized how we interact with technology. The introduction of the Google Play Store marked a significant milestone, enabling developers to reach a vast audience and innovating app ecosystems. From social media and productivity tools to gaming and entertainment, the diverse range of apps available on Android has changed the way users engage with their devices. As we look to the future, the continuous evolution of Android promises to foster further innovations, solidifying its presence in an ever-growing technology landscape.
The rivalry between iOS and Android has been one of the most fascinating aspects of the mobile technology landscape. Each platform offers unique features and user experiences that cater to different audiences. iOS, renowned for its seamless integration with Apple's ecosystem, emphasizes security, quality control, and exclusive applications. On the other hand, Android, with its open-source nature, boasts unparalleled customization options and is available on a wide range of devices, appealing to budget-conscious consumers. As we explore this ongoing rivalry, we can identify several lessons about innovation, user preferences, and market dynamics.
One major takeaway from the iOS vs. Android competition is the importance of innovation. Both platforms continuously push each other to improve their offerings, whether through hardware advancements, software updates, or user interface enhancements. This relentless drive not only benefits consumers with better products but also highlights the significance of staying responsive to market trends. Moreover, understanding user feedback allows each platform to refine its features and functionalities, proving that consumer satisfaction should always be a priority in technology development.
